Understanding Walmart’s Inventory System

Walmart employs a sophisticated inventory management system to track stock levels across its vast network of stores. This system is designed to optimize product availability, minimize waste, and ensure efficient restocking. Understanding the basics of this system can help you interpret the information you find when checking stock.

How Walmart Tracks Inventory

Walmart uses several technologies to monitor its inventory:

  • Barcode Scanners: Used at checkout and during restocking to update inventory levels in real-time.
  • RFID (Radio-Frequency Identification): Some items have RFID tags that allow for automated tracking as they move through the supply chain and within the store.
  • Computerized Inventory Management System: A central database that records all stock movements and provides insights into product availability.
  • Point of Sale (POS) Data: Sales data collected at the checkout is used to forecast demand and adjust inventory levels accordingly.

Factors Affecting Stock Availability

Several factors can influence whether an item is in stock at your local Walmart:

  • Demand: High-demand items can sell out quickly, especially during sales or promotions.
  • Seasonality: Seasonal products, such as holiday decorations or summer gear, may only be available during certain times of the year.
  • Restocking Schedules: The frequency of restocking varies depending on the product and the store’s location.
  • Supply Chain Issues: Disruptions in the supply chain can lead to shortages of certain items.

Checking Stock Online Using Walmart’s Website

One of the easiest ways to check Walmart stock is through their website. This method allows you to search for items and view their availability at nearby stores from the comfort of your home.

Step-by-Step Guide to Checking Stock Online

  1. Visit Walmart’s Website: Go to Walmart.com.
  2. Search for the Item: Use the search bar at the top of the page to find the product you’re interested in. Be as specific as possible with your search terms.
  3. Select the Item: Click on the product listing to view its details.
  4. Check Availability: Look for the “Check Availability” or “Find in Store” option on the product page.
  5. Enter Your Location: Enter your zip code or city to see which stores near you have the item in stock.
  6. View Results: The website will display a list of nearby stores and the item’s availability status (e.g., “In Stock,” “Limited Stock,” “Out of Stock”).

Understanding the Online Stock Status Indicators

Walmart’s website uses different indicators to represent the stock status of an item:

  • In Stock: The item is currently available at the store.
  • Limited Stock: The item is available, but quantities are limited. It’s advisable to purchase it soon if you need it.
  • Out of Stock: The item is not currently available at the store.
  • Check Other Stores: The item may not be available at your preferred store, but you can check other nearby locations.
  • Not Sold in Stores: The item is only available for online purchase and cannot be found in physical stores.

Using BrickSeek to Check Inventory

BrickSeek is a third-party website that provides inventory tracking and price checking services for various retailers, including Walmart. While it’s not an official Walmart tool, it can offer valuable insights into product availability.

  1. Visit BrickSeek: Go to the BrickSeek website (BrickSeek.com).
  2. Search for the Item: Use the search bar to find the product you’re interested in. You may need to enter the item’s UPC or SKU.
  3. Check Availability: BrickSeek will display the item’s availability status at nearby Walmart stores. Keep in mind that the information may not always be 100% accurate.

Disclaimer: BrickSeek is a third-party service, and its accuracy may vary. Always verify the information with Walmart directly.

Understanding UPC and SKU Numbers

UPC (Universal Product Code) and SKU (Stock Keeping Unit) numbers are unique identifiers for products. Knowing these numbers can help you quickly and accurately check Walmart stock.

  • UPC: A 12-digit code found on most retail products. It’s used to identify the product at the point of sale.
  • SKU: A retailer-specific code used to track inventory. Walmart uses SKUs to manage its stock levels and identify products within its system.

You can usually find the UPC and SKU numbers on the product’s packaging or on Walmart’s website.

Troubleshooting Common Stock Checking Issues

Sometimes, you may encounter issues when trying to check Walmart stock. Here are some common problems and how to troubleshoot them.

Website or App Not Showing Accurate Stock Levels

Occasionally, the stock levels displayed on Walmart’s website or app may not be accurate. This can be due to delays in updating the inventory system or errors in data entry.

  • Refresh the Page: Try refreshing the page or restarting the app to see if the stock levels update.
  • Check Other Stores: Verify the availability at other nearby stores to see if the issue is specific to one location.
  • Contact Walmart Customer Service: If the problem persists, contact Walmart customer service for assistance.

Item Showing as “In Stock” But Not Found in Store

It’s frustrating when an item shows as “In Stock” online but can’t be found in the store. This can happen for various reasons, such as misplaced items, theft, or inventory discrepancies.

  • Ask a Store Associate: The first step is to ask a store associate for help. They may be able to locate the item or provide more information about its availability.
  • Check Different Sections: Sometimes, items are misplaced in different sections of the store. Check nearby aisles or departments to see if the item is there.
  • Consider Online Purchase: If you can’t find the item in the store, consider purchasing it online for delivery or pickup.

Tips for Successful Stock Checking

To improve your chances of successfully checking Walmart stock, consider these tips:

  • Check Early in the Morning: Stores are usually restocked overnight, so checking early in the morning can increase your chances of finding what you need.
  • Call Ahead: Call the store to confirm the availability of the item, especially if it’s a high-demand product.
  • Be Specific: Use precise search terms and provide as much detail as possible when checking stock online or with a store associate.
  • Be Patient: Stock levels can change rapidly, so be patient and persistent in your search.
